Apple CarPlay is a popular technology that allows users to access their favorite iPhone apps and features directly on their vehicle’s infotainment screen. One of the most common questions asked by Audi customers is whether or not Audi cars have Apple CarPlay integration. The answer is yes.
Audi cars, SUVs, and electric vehicles have Apple CarPlay integration, either wireless or wired with a USB cable. For the 2024 model year, standard Apple CarPlay is available with all new Audi models. Wireless Apple CarPlay, which requires no USB cables, is available with select new Audi models.

Year of Introduction for CarPlay in Audi Vehicles
Audi first introduced Apple CarPlay in the 2017 Audi A3, making it the first Audi model to include CarPlay as standard equipment. Since then, every model year has included the option of using the display screen to access Apple CarPlay. It took a little while for Audi to fully embrace CarPlay, but it was included in new models a few years after Apple released the technology in 2014.

How can I connect my iPhone to Audi’s Apple CarPlay?
To connect your iPhone to Audi’s Apple CarPlay, you need to use an Apple-approved USB cable to connect your iPhone to the USB interface located in the front console of your Audi. Once your iPhone is connected, your MMI display will show a prompt asking if you want to connect through Apple CarPlay. Use your central control knob and select “Activate Apple CarPlay.” For more detailed instructions, you can refer to AutoNation’s Audi Apple CarPlay Setup Guide.
